Burlington Streets: Lakeside Ave
-
Image nop
- Date Created: 1945-12-05
- Description: December 5, 1945. City of Burlington, Vermont, Street Department Lakeside Ave. Pavement Base Construction This view was taken from a point near the intersection of Central Ave. looking easterly toward the underpass. The new factory building just completed for the Blodgett Co. is shown with parking area base recently constructed between the street line and the building. Note the asphalt emulsion stabilized base which was mixed the previous day before taking this picture. Cold weather and frost conditions had frozen the base mixture on the left half of the street but the job was continued on the north half in spite of the low temperatures as the street had to be put in condition to receive traffic for the winter, this street being on a regular bus line. The job was continued by placing a 2 inch layer of crushed stone on this stabilized base and penetrating the same with asphalt emulsion and covering with concrete sand as a "blotter" for the winter and then opened to traffic. This project will be continued to completion in the spring by constructing an integral concrete curb and gutter on the south side of a 2 inch hot plant mix wearing surface over the entire pavement area. Note the asphalt distributor applying emulsion and the tractor and harrow mixing the base.

Burlington Streets: North Street
-
Image nop
- Date Created: 1940-03-13
- Description: March 13, 1940. Intersection of North Street and North Winooski Avenue. This view shows the style of new street signs just erected on North Street from North Winooski Avenue to North Avenue. These signs were designed, constructed and erected by Street Department employees during the winter months. The name plates were purchased from the Lyle Signs Company of Minneapolis, Minnesota. There were seventeen of these signs constructed and erected on this street. Retail stores can be seen and include a barber shop, Kirby's Radio Shop (250 North St.) and Brockton Shoe Store (248 North St).
